Critical Thinking Questions

1*uq6NmUgPoFHKJge7tfPBnAHere are a few examples of high-expectation, critical-thinking questions using academic language:

1. How might the setting serve as another character in the book?

2. What do we mean by the arc of a character? What is the arc of the main character in this book?

3. How would the story be different if told from another point of view?

4. What makes a theme universal?

5. Why is conflict essential to fiction?

6. How does the structure of the book enhance or detract from its theme?

7. Why do author’s sometimes use inciting conflict?

8. What is the tone of the book? How are tone and mood different?
